Wine and Food Tour

   


Length 4 days/3 nights


First day:
Arrival of the group by bus in a agricultural farm in Sorrento. Guided visit of the typical lemon orchard, demonstration of the limoncello liqueur production, arrangement of tables and benches in the lemon orchard paths, or in a rural hall where are prepared some trays with tomatoes salads, mozzarella cheese (string shape), seasoned cheese (caciocavallo), salami, handmade bread with extra virgin olive oil, in oils, wine, babà made with the lemon liqueur, handmade dessert and digestives. In the afternoon free time for a walk in the Sorrento characteristic streets. Late in the afternoon transfer by bus in Paestum (Sa) in three stars hotel and arrangement in the rooms, dinner and overnight stay.

Second day:
Breakfast. Transfer for the guided visit in the archaeological area of Paestum that, with its three impressive Doric temples represents the most important evidence of the incomparable heritage left by Greek culture. Guided visit of the National Museum. Transfer in a biological agricultural farm for a guided visit, where it will be possible to see the buffaloes breeding, the modern milking system, the equipment for the yogurt processing, the mozzarella production and the final tasting of a bocconcino. Guided tour of the Firm Museum. Lunch will be served in a private villa of the ‘ 700 (main course: crespelle with fresh cheese and spinaches, mozzarella cheese and fresh cheese; tomatoes salad; salad; yogurt of the firm; handmade bread; rural bread; white wine; mineral water; ice cream/coffee/cappuccino). In the afternoon transfer in Salerno and guided visit of the town with its wonderful historical centre and of the Cathedral. When the shops will open there will be a shopping walk. Late in the afternoon return in hotel, dinner and overnight stay. After dinner the group will watch a show the “Tammurriata”, one of the highest musical and social expression of the Campania folk tradition. This is a dance, a song, a sound… an emotion that will give the chance to know the story and the sonority with specialized and skilled artists that work with many schools. After the first sounds and notes it will be very difficult not to move foot as the Cilentani do, and not to be involved in dancing and creating the same atmosphere of the old style peasant festival.

Third day:
Breakfast. Transfer in the close Agropoli for the guided visit of a wine-growing and producing farm and stop in the rural cottage situated inside the vineyard and tasting of white and red wines with buffet/lunch. In the afternoon guided visit of Agropoli , the little town situated at the entrance of the Cilento National Park, characterised by its historical centre vertically on the sea, in which it is possible to enter through its monumental door of entrance. Agropoli, with its Castle, dominates from the top. This little town, in which recently have been found some graves dated before the Byzantine period, also presents some medieval ruins of the Saint Francesco Monastery, the church of S. Maria di Costantinopoli of XVII century, the tower of S. Marco, the tower of S. Francesco and those of Tresino e Pagliarulo, well preserved. The port, the famous beach of the Trentova Bay, with its rock, the wonderful seafront, make this little town an important seaside centre. During the visit there will be the tasting of an ice cream. Dinner in pizzeria in Agropoli. Return in hotel and overnight stay.

Forth day:
Breakfast. Transfer in San Mauro Cilento. Guided visit of an agricultural farm (with oil press) to know the biological production process (pressing – bottling – use of the acidimetro – brief tasting lesson). Advices on the Mediterranean diet. Lunch based on biological products in the oil press restaurant. Return to places of origin.
